According to +NikkieTutorials this is the best primer she has ever used and of course it's been trending since she mentioned it on her YouTube channel. I finally decided to give in to the pressure and even the videos I watched did not prepare me.
I opted to buy mine on my last trip to Dubai-- I should have just checked high end pharmacies here in Nigeria-- that would have saved me the wait. I purchased a bottle for 27AED (about 1,500NGN). For that price it's definitely value for money as it comes in 100 ml bottle.
The balm comes in an opaque and sturdy white bottle which I like a lot and the content also has the same opaque consistency. It has a hint of a manly scent which disappears after a couple of seconds. A few questions have been raised on how healthy the balm is as a primer, it contains high amount of glycerine which allows other products to stick to the face and last a lot longer.
To use simply pour out some on your palm and apply directly on to the skin, gently massaging it till it dries into the skin--while rubbing into the skin the balm gets sticky before it dries.
Verdict
As a primer, this is not amazing for the tropics aka Nigerian weather. If you are thinking of purchasing, I recommend you combine with other matifying primers. I guess this it's safe to say this is one of the products that did not meet my expectations.
The Nivea post shave balm is available for sale at H-Medix for N2,300.
